yea do that and if doesnt work there will be some wires underneath your glove compartment, look for a set with only two wires, unplug it and the end that is hanging down, Take a small paper clip and stick it in the two prongs and then turn on the ignition (but dont start it) watch your check engine light it will flash.... long flashes go up by 10's..... Short flashes go up by 1's...so LONG LONG LONG SHORT SHORT SHORT SHORT SHORT SHORT SHORT= 37 hope this helps. try disconnecting your battery cables over night. This usually does the trick. Also check your fuses to see if one is blown (blacked out when you pull it out). Then reconnect your battery and see if the light stays out.
To reset the check engine light on a 1998 Honda Civic located the blue 15 amp fuse in the engine bay fuse box. The fuse is labeled ECU, and will reset the check engine light when removed.

To reset the check engine light on a 1994 Honda Civic locate the fuse box in the engine compartment. Find the ECU fuse and pull it off for at least 5 seconds. This will erase all codes on the ECU.
